Sapiens International Corporation N.V. provides intelligent SaaS-based software solutions for the insurance industry. Company announcements center on AI and advanced automation across property and casualty, workers' compensation, life insurance, reinsurance, financial and compliance, data and analytics, digital, and decision-management products.

Sapiens International Corporation (NASDAQ: SPNS) reported strong financial results for Q3 2020, with revenues up 18.5% to $98.0 million, driven by strategic growth in Europe and North America. Gross profit rose by 20.4% to $44.2 million, reflecting a 45.1% gross margin. Operating income increased by 32.0% to $17.9 million, achieving an operating margin of 18.2%. Net income attributable to shareholders grew 32.0% to $13.7 million, resulting in an EPS of $0.27. The company raised its 2020 revenue guidance to $381-$383 million, showcasing resilience despite COVID-19.
Sapiens International Corporation (NASDAQ: SPNS) has launched IDIT Go, a pre-configured, cloud-native solution aimed at enabling general insurers to quickly implement new offerings. This platform enhances operational efficiencies, offers 24/7 accessibility, and supports rapid deployment within months. Key advantages include low-code architecture, customizable portals, and compatibility with Sapiens' insurtech ecosystem via open APIs. IDIT Go caters to various market needs and promotes digital transformation in the insurance sector, reflecting Sapiens' commitment to innovation and client support.
Sapiens Americas, a subsidiary of Sapiens International Corporation (NASDAQ: SPNS), has successfully implemented its PolicyPro solution at Harford Mutual Insurance Group in Maryland. This transition from a 25-year-old policy system enhances Harford Mutual's ability to quickly launch new insurance products and respond to consumer demands for digital experiences. The new platform facilitates policy management and integrates smoothly with third-party solutions, contributing to Harford Mutual's operational efficiency and competitiveness in the evolving insurance sector.

Sapiens International Corporation N.V. (Nasdaq: SPNS) has priced an underwritten public offering of 3,389,830 common shares at $29.50 each, closing expected on October 20, 2020. The underwriters also have a 30-day option to purchase an additional 508,474 shares. Proceeds from the offering will be used for general corporate purposes, including potential acquisitions or investments. The offering is registered under an effective shelf registration statement filed with the SEC on July 11, 2019.

Sapiens International Corporation N.V. (Nasdaq: SPNS) announced a proposed public offering of $100 million of its common shares, with a potential $15 million additional option for underwriters. The offering is aimed at general corporate purposes, including acquisitions or investments, but no specific agreements are in place. The offering depends on market conditions and is conducted under an effective shelf registration statement. Key underwriters include Goldman Sachs, J.P. Morgan, Citigroup, and Jefferies.
